Semantic Analysis in Compiler Design

Avatar utente

da Segreteria

Personale amministrativo


Semantic Analysis: Working and Techniques

semantic analysis in artificial intelligence

In recent years, the emerging law and regulation-service systems have been providing law and regulation queries according to keywords. Most of these systems adopt mechanical matching, which matches specific law and regulations according to whether there are relevant keywords in them and may result in some laws and regulations without inputting keywords being filtered out. That is to say, these methods did not consider the inherent semantic logic relationship between law/regulation and facts, which leads to insufficient consideration of the judgment reasons generated. To generate reasons from legal fact to decisions according to legal logic, abundant semantic logic-matching reasoning processes between events and laws and regulations are mandatory. In fact, there are abundant abstract semantic relations in laws and regulations.

This integrated approach ultimately leads to systems that work like self optimizing machines after an initial setup phase, while being transparent to the underlying knowledge models. Search engines use semantic analysis to understand better and analyze user intent as they search for information on the web. Moreover, with the ability to capture the context of user searches, the engine can provide accurate and relevant results. These chatbots act as semantic analysis tools that are enabled with keyword recognition and conversational capabilities. These tools help resolve customer problems in minimal time, thereby increasing customer satisfaction. All factors considered, Uber uses semantic analysis to analyze and address customer support tickets submitted by riders on the Uber platform.

The Importance Of Semantic Analysis In Artificial Intelligence

Uber’s social listening is the process of analyzing social networks for trends that indicate user satisfaction or dissatisfaction. Google has created its own semantic tool in order to improve the understanding of user searches. Customer self-service can be used to improve your customer knowledge and experience. This approach can be used to provide instantaneous and relevant solutions while also providing independence. Semantics is a branch of linguistics, which aims to investigate the meaning of language. Semantics deals with the meaning of sentences and words as fundamentals in the world.

Three insights you might have missed from the ‘Supercloud 4’ event – SiliconANGLE News

Three insights you might have missed from the ‘Supercloud 4’ event.

Posted: Mon, 30 Oct 2023 16:43:55 GMT [source]

According to a 2020 survey by Seagate technology, around 68% of the unstructured and text data that flows into the top 1,500 global companies (surveyed) goes unattended and unused. With growing NLP and NLU solutions across industries, deriving insights from such unleveraged data will only add value to the enterprises. In the ever-expanding era of textual information, it is important for organizations to draw insights from such data to fuel businesses. Semantic Analysis helps machines interpret the meaning of texts and extract useful information, thus providing invaluable data while reducing manual efforts. In Natural Language, the meaning of a word may vary as per its usage in sentences and the context of the text.

AI – Value Chain

However, with the advancement of natural language processing and deep learning, translator tools can determine a user’s intent and the meaning of input words, sentences, and context. The main target of the “206 System” is to settle the inconsistent evidence and procedures that exist in the current trial system. Shanghai High Court has allocated more than 400 people from courts, procuratorates, and public security bureaus to investigate the most common criminal cases, including seven types and 18 specific charges. For example, the homicide-case group has investigated 591 homicide cases in the past five years and concluded seven stages, 13 verification matters, 30 types of evidence, and 235 evidence-verification standards for homicide cases.

  • Relationships between key terms and concepts can be identified using semantic roles of words and Lexical relationships, as well as by order, frequency, and proximity of key words and concepts.
  • This article explains the fundamentals of semantic analysis, how it works, examples, and the top five semantic analysis applications in 2022.
  • In the computer field, fact verification can be defined as a mapping problem from evidence space to fact space.
  • Cybersecurity has become an issue of great importance recently due to various cyberattacks on almost every domain.
  • This study also shows a clear classification of blockchain across different areas like healthcare, banking, and finance, supply chain management, etc.

For example, semantic analysis can generate a repository of the most common customer inquiries and then decide how to address or respond to them. Semantic analysis techniques and tools allow automated text classification or tickets, freeing the concerned staff from mundane and repetitive tasks. In the larger context, this enables agents to focus on the prioritization of urgent matters and deal with them on an immediate basis. It also shortens response time considerably, which keeps customers satisfied and happy.

Processes of Semantic Analysis:

In the judicial field, fact verification refers to the process of inferring the facts of a case through evidence. In the computer field, fact verification can be defined as a mapping problem from evidence space to fact space. According to the judicial logic, this kind of mapping is not a direct mapping, but needs to be passed through the rules of evidence. Therefore, the first step of our two-step to realize the matching of evidence and evidence rules, and to generate evidence features.

Vector Database Market worth $4.3 billion by 2028 – Exclusive … – PR Newswire

Vector Database Market worth $4.3 billion by 2028 – Exclusive ….

Posted: Thu, 26 Oct 2023 14:15:00 GMT [source]

These two techniques can be used in the context of customer service to refine the comprehension of natural language and sentiment. Semantic AI is the combination of methods derived from symbolic AI and statistical AI. For example, one can combine entity extraction based on machine learning with text mining methods based on semantic knowledge graphs and related reasoning capabilities to achieve the optimal results. An evaluation of the strength of relationships between words and nodes in the network is used to assess the network’s strength. A node is an example of a word or phrase, and it is used to determine how frequently they are linked. A semantic structure analysis is one of several types of network analysis available.

This technology is already in use and is analysing the emotion and meaning of exchanges between humans and machines. Read on to find out more about this semantic analysis and its applications for customer service. Overall, while rule-based and machine learning-based AI can be effective for certain tasks, semantic AI offers a more sophisticated approach to language processing, making it well-suited for applications that require a deeper understanding of human language. Our survey is typically based on the latest literature available in reputed and accurate databases like Scopus, WOS, etc. We are creating a blockchain technology taxonomy that encompasses five fields of a blockchain application that are divided into eight functional dimensions.

semantic analysis in artificial intelligence

Research shows that the trial-element-representation method based on semantics can express the semantic information in text better. Early studies defined trial representationFootnote


by similar classes of cases. While reflecting partial semantic information to some extent, the representation made it hard to reveal the complex relationship between trial elements due to its coarse semantic-information feature.

In linguistics and machine learning, semantics analysis is a subfield that analyzes any text and determines the meaning of any given emotion by studying its context and linguistic properties. This method allows computers to produce high-quality information in a human-like manner. Semantic analysis analyzes the grammatical format of sentences, including the arrangement of words, phrases, and clauses, to determine relationships between independent terms in a specific context. It is also a key component of several machine learning tools available today, such as search engines, chatbots, and text analysis software. With the continuous development of science and technology, today’s society has gradually entered an era of consumer experience economy.

  • A strong grasp of semantic analysis helps firms improve their communication with customers without needing to talk much.
  • Applications usually evolve and will require additional data from somewhere else.
  • It is also a key component of several machine learning tools available today, such as search engines, chatbots, and text analysis software.
  • Therefore, the key to this method is the definition of similar-case classes.
  • Unlike other types of AI, which often rely on predefined rules and models to make predictions, semantic AI is able to adapt and learn from new data, making it more flexible and versatile.
  • For patients, clinical data and clinical reports are used to check the health status of an individual so they then determine their state of health based on their medical information as they detect a specific condition.

Moreover, semantic categories such as, ‘is the chairman of,’ ‘main branch located a’’, ‘stays at,’ and others connect the above entities. Semantic analysis helps fine-tune the search engine optimization (SEO) strategy by allowing companies to analyze and decode users’ searches. The approach helps deliver optimized and suitable content to the users, thereby boosting traffic and improving result relevance. “I know that I can always rely on Globaldata’s work when I’m searching for the right consumer and market insights.

However, in order to achieve the representation of fine-grained semantic information in the trial field, we should consider applying trial-decision logic into AI-based semantic technologies. The precept of human-in-the-loop is one of the means by which enterprise AI is becoming more humanlike via semantic approaches. People are instrumental to the business rules that form the basis of machine reasoning at the core of the symbolic AI method semantic technologies underpin. The idea is to make the industry integrated robust against cybersecurity attacks.

semantic analysis in artificial intelligence

Blockchain cybersecurity research is divided between academia and the developer group by publishing open-source applications and datasets and engaging with the community. The “206 system” is the first system to embed evidence standards into the criminal justice system of public security organizations, procuratorial organizations, and people’s courts. It can help judges to authenticate evidence with unified standards and sentence the trial impartially, so as to prevent wrongfully convicted cases. The challenge of semantic analysis is understanding a message by interpreting its tone, meaning, emotions and sentiment. Today, this method reconciles humans and technology, proposing efficient solutions, notably when it comes to a brand’s customer service.

semantic analysis in artificial intelligence

This allows Cdiscount to focus on improving by studying consumer reviews and detecting their satisfaction or dissatisfaction with the company’s products. Google incorporated ‘semantic analysis’ into its framework by developing its tool to understand and improve user searches. The Hummingbird algorithm was formed in 2013 and helps analyze user intentions as and when they use the google search engine. As a result of Hummingbird, results are shortlisted based on the ‘semantic’ relevance of the keywords.

Word Sense Disambiguation involves interpreting the meaning of a word based upon the context of its occurrence in a text. In semantics and pragmatics, meaning is the manner in which a message is communicated through words, sentences, and symbols. Having used several other market research companies, I find that GlobalData manages to provide that ‘difficult-to-get’ market data that others can’t, as well as very diverse and complete consumer surveys. Your daily news has saved me a lot of time and keeps me up-to-date with what is happening in the market, I like that you almost always have a link to the source origin. We also use your market data in our Strategic Business Process to support our business decisions.

semantic analysis in artificial intelligence

Read more about here.